Where you will work:
Forenede Care Vaxholms elderly care home consists of three properties with a total of 83 apartments distributed across seven units. Five units are designated for people with cognitive impairments.
The facility is located near green spaces and with good transportation connections. It takes approximately 40 minutes by bus from central Stockholm, and approximately one hour by Vaxholms boat.

About Forenede Care
Forenede Care is one of Sweden's leading care and service companies with approximately 5,500 employees. We are the company for you who wants to make a difference and at the same time feel good, develop, and have fun at work.
We have been in Sweden since 1998 and know that you as an employee are our most important resource. A fine testament to this is that we have been named a Career Company in both 2024 and 2025 and are listed as one of Sweden's most attractive employers.
Our values with the value words responsibility, commitment, and care are a natural part of our work. We work so that all people can live life, for a lifetime, and in addition to elderly care homes, we run operations in home care services, palliative care, personal assistance, disability services, and home nursing.
